We are seeking a skilled and data-driven SEO Specialist to join our marketing team. In this role, you will be responsible for optimizing our website and content for search engines to increase organic visibility, traffic, and conversions. You will play a pivotal role in implementing both on-page and off-page SEO strategies and collaborate across content, web development, and marketing teams to drive results.
Key Responsibilities
1. Strategy & Execution
Develop, implement, and manage comprehensive SEO strategies that align with business goals.
Conduct competitive analysis to identify gaps and opportunities in search.
Plan and execute keyword research and mapping to targeted landing pages.
2. On-Page Optimization
Optimize website content, meta tags, headers, internal linking, and images.
Collaborate with content teams to ensure SEO best practices are implemented in new and existing content.
Monitor site architecture and ensure crawlability and indexability.
3. Off-Page SEO
Develop and manage link-building campaigns, outreach, and partnerships.
Monitor backlink profile and identify disavow opportunities.
4. Technical SEO
Conduct regular technical audits and troubleshoot crawl errors, page speed issues, and mobile usability.
Work with developers to implement technical fixes including structured data, redirects, XML sitemaps, etc.
5. Analytics & Reporting
Use tools like Google Analytics, Search Console, Ahrefs/SEMrush, and Screaming Frog to monitor performance.
Track keyword rankings, CTR, bounce rates, and conversion from organic traffic.
Provide monthly SEO reports with insights and recommendations.
Must-Haves
2–5 years of experience in SEO (agency or in-house).
Strong understanding of search engine algorithms and ranking factors.
Proficiency with SEO tools (e.g., Ahrefs, SEMrush, Moz, Screaming Frog, Google Search Console, GA4).
Experience with CMS platforms like WordPress, Webflow, Shopify, or others.
Knowledge of HTML/CSS and technical SEO principles.
Strong analytical and problem-solving skills.
Excellent communication and project management skills.
Nice-to-Haves
Experience with international SEO or large-scale enterprise websites.
Basic knowledge of JavaScript, Core Web Vitals, and schema markup.
Familiarity with A/B testing tools and CRO practices.
